REST Resource: projects.apps.recaptchaV3Config

المرجع: ReCAPTCHAV3Config

كائن إعداد reCAPTCHA v3 الخاص بالتطبيق. يستخدم ExchangeRecaptchaV3Token هذه الإعدادات للتحقّق من رموز reCAPTCHA المميزة التي تم إصدارها للتطبيقات من خلال الإصدار الثالث من reCAPTCHA. وتتحكّم أيضًا في بعض خصائص AppCheckToken المعروضة، مثل ttl.

تمثيل JSON
{
  "tokenTtl": string,
  "name": string,
  "siteSecret": string,
  "siteSecretSet": boolean
}
الحقول
tokenTtl

string (Duration format)

تحدّد المدة التي ستكون فيها رموز App Check التي يتم تبادلها من رموز reCAPTCHA المميّزة صالحة. في حال ترك هذه السياسة بدون ضبط، يتم الافتراض أنّ القيمة التلقائية تبلغ يوم واحد. يجب أن تتراوح المدة بين 30 دقيقة و7 أيام، بشكل شامل.

مدة بالثواني يصل عددها إلى تسعة أرقام كسرية وتنتهي بـ "s". مثال: "3.5s".

name

string

مطلوبة. اسم المورد النسبي لكائن الإعداد reCAPTCHA v3، بالتنسيق:

projects/{project_number}/apps/{app_id}/recaptchaV3Config
siteSecret

string

مطلوبة. الإدخال فقط. سر الموقع الإلكتروني المستخدَم لتحديد خدمتك في الإصدار الثالث من خدمة reCAPTCHA.

لأسباب تتعلق بالأمان، لن تتم تعبئة هذا الحقل مطلقًا في أي رد.

siteSecretSet

boolean

النتائج فقط. ما إذا كان قد تم ضبط الحقل "siteSecret" في السابق. وبما أنّنا لن نرجع أبدًا الحقل siteSecret، يُعدّ هذا الحقل هو الطريقة الوحيدة لمعرفة ما إذا كان قد تم ضبطه في السابق أم لا.

الطُرق

batchGet

يحصل بشكل تفصيلي على RecaptchaV3Config لقائمة التطبيقات المحددة.

get

الحصول على RecaptchaV3Config للتطبيق المحدّد

patch

تعمل على تحديث RecaptchaV3Config للتطبيق المحدَّد.